Spring Sports Preview: Varsity Softball

The Potomac Falls softball team left last season with a record of 4-8, and hopes are high for an improvement in the current season.

 “Last year we were in position to win several more games than we did, but made mental mistakes that lead to giving up many runs.  If we can reduce the number of mental mistakes we make, we will without a doubt improve this year,” said head coach Benjamin Hertell.

 The girls practice hard everyday after school and they focus on both personal goals as well as goals overall as a team. Working on teamwork and improving on skills is something they value.

 “As a player, just to have a good batting average, and at least get to play because, you know, I’m still a freshman. And as a team, make it to playoffs at least,” said Katelyn Richmond.

 They have some girls who are new to the sport, as well as multiple freshmen joining the team, so upperclassmen have done their best to welcome them. Bus rides to away games seem to be a key bonding time for the team.

 “It’s kind of intimidating because there are so many people above you that are really good, but then you also feel like you’re welcome there because you’re new and they’re trying to help you out and become a better team as a whole,” said freshman Camille Kott.

 “Even if you think you’re not good, try out, because it’s fun, we make the most of it, it’ll be great,” said sophomore Sarah McBride.

 Some important games to come out to and show your support for the team would be their game against Dominion High School. With Dominion being our rival school, we can expect a good and exciting game.

 “All of the games we play are important and we appreciate every fan who comes to watch us play.  Senior Night, May 10th at 6:00PM against Tuscarora, is [another] game that sticks out.  This is an opportunity for our seniors to be recognized for all of their hard work over the last 3-4 years and the contributions they made to the softball program.  It would be great to see the students of Potomac Falls High School come support and cheer on Grace, Charlotte and Toni for their last rodeo,” said Mertell.
